A chara, - For Kevin Myers to suggest a fear of immigration as an implicit, or explicit, message from the recent Irish Ferries protest is mischievous (An Irishman's Diary, December 16th).

I am an immigrant and I attended the rally in Dublin with members of my immigrant family. My motives, as with others there, was to seek to ensure wages and conditions that prevent a "race to the bottom" during this time of prosperity.

The whole community, old and new, must be vigilant to ensure that exploitation and divisiveness in employment do not become the norm. This would damage social cohesion much more than race and ethnicity. - Is mise,
